# Hypoxia-altitude Testing to Predict Altitude Related Adverse Health Effects in Chronic Obstructive Pulmonary Disease (COPD) Patients

> **NCT04915378** · — · COMPLETED · sponsor: **University of Zurich** · enrollment: 75 (actual)

## Conditions studied

- Hypoxia Altitude Simulation Test
- High Altitude

## Interventions

- **OTHER:** hypoxia altitude simulation test (HAST) at 760m
- **PROCEDURE:** High Altitude (3100m)

## Key facts

- **NCT ID:** NCT04915378
- **Lead sponsor:** University of Zurich
- **Sponsor class:** OTHER
- **Phase:** —
- **Study type:** OBSERVATIONAL
- **Status:** COMPLETED
- **Start date:** 2021-06-01
- **Primary completion:** 2021-09-01
- **Final completion:** 2022-05-31
- **Target enrollment:** 75 (ACTUAL)
